Representatives of the National Research University "Tashkent Institute of Irrigation and Agricultural Mechanization Engineers" of the Republic of Uzbekistan have recently completed their professional internship in Turkmenistan. The event, which took place from May 16 to June 1, was organized within the framework of the bilateral Agreement concluded with the Turkmen Agricultural University named after S. A. Niyazov. To participate in the internship program, 19 students and 2 teachers arrived in our capital from the neighboring state. This was reported on the official website of the Turkmen higher educational institution.
During the organized visit, the foreign guests visited several large enterprises belonging to the agricultural and water management sectors of Turkmenistan. In particular, they got closely acquainted with the operations of the "Gidropark" water pumping station and «Obahyzmat» production enterprise of the Ak Bugday etrap. Furthermore, the Uzbek specialists and students actively participated in classes and practical sessions organized by the faculty and professors of the Turkmen Agricultural University.
The program of the visit was not limited to production and science alone, but also included extensive cultural activities. The Uzbek representatives toured the International Science and Technology Park of the Academy of Sciences of Turkmenistan, the State Central Botanical Garden, and the "Tashkent" park in the capital. Rustam Hudaykulov, a teacher of the Uzbek delegation, expressed his gratitude to his Turkmen colleagues for the high hospitality shown and the excellent conditions created for the exchange of experience.
This scientific and humanitarian cooperation between the two higher education institutions will actively continue in the future. As the next step in these established effective relations, the faculty and students of the Turkmen Agricultural University named after S. A. Niyazov are expected to be sent to the Republic of Uzbekistan soon to undergo their internship.
